Let's dive deeper into each position and its respective responsibilities. Web Designer: These professionals create accessible, user-friendly websites for clients. With the rise of digital platforms, the demand for inclusive web design has increased. Web designers can expect an average salary ranging from ยฃ25,000 to ยฃ40,000 per year. Interior Designer: Interior designers ensure that indoor spaces are safe, functional, and aesthetically pleasing for all users. With a Certificate in Universal Design Principles, interior designers can specialize in inclusive environments, earning a salary ranging from ยฃ20,000 to ยฃ40,000 per year. Product Designer: Product designers create physical items, ensuring that they're usable by people with various abilities. A certificate in Universal Design Principles can increase job prospects and lead to a salary between ยฃ25,000 and ยฃ50,000 per year. Architect: Architects design buildings, ensuring that they meet the needs of people with diverse abilities. With a certificate in Universal Design Principles, architects can expect a salary ranging from ยฃ30,000 to ยฃ80,000 per year. Software Engineer: Software engineers develop accessible software applications. With a certificate in Universal Design Principles, software engineers can expect a salary between ยฃ30,000 and ยฃ70,000 per year. Others: The certificate in Universal Design Principles can open doors to various other roles, such as user experience (UX) designer, researcher, accessibility consultant, or policy maker.
